Talent.com
This job offer is not available in your country.
Team Manager - SDR (Taguig) | Onsite

Team Manager - SDR (Taguig) | Onsite

TASQ Staffing SolutionsTaguig, Metro Manila, Philippines
30+ days ago
Job type
  • Quick Apply
Job description

Start Date : ASAP

Location : Taguig / 100% ONSITE

Schedule : Dayshift (9am-6pm)

Responsibilities :

Inbound Lead Generation : Follow-up on inbound sales inquiries to generate new sales opportunities

and pipeline. Activities will include but may not be limited to the following :

  • Prospecting : Identifying potential Tenable clients through various inbound channels such as

Product Evaluation requests, Product Demonstration requests, Form Fills requesting to be contacted by a Tenable representative, Webinars, Live Chat, Marketing Content downloads, etc. Prospecting will also include using tools like Linkedin Sales Navigator for identify additional relevant stakeholders to include in the sales process.

  • Lead Qualification : Engaging with prospects via telephone, email, and / or digital channels to
  • understand their Security needs, Challenges, and existing or upcoming projects to implement or replace a preventative Cybersecurity solution. This will also include ensuring that leads are nurtured through regular follow-ups until they are ready to engage with the sales team

  • Qualification Criteria : Using Tenables SDR-specific criteria to determine if a lead is Qualified and a good fit for the company's products and services.
  • Appointment Setting : Arranging meetings or demos between qualified leads and the sales team.
  • CRM Management

  • Data Entry : Maintaining accurate records of interactions with leads in the CRM system.
  • Pipeline Management : Tracking the progress of leads through the sales pipeline to ensure timely

    follow-ups and updates

    Collaboration with Sales Team :

  • Feedback Loop : Providing feedback to the sales team on lead quality and market insights.
  • Strategy Alignment : Working closely with the sales team to align outreach strategies and target markets

  • Communication Skills :   Have strong verbal and written communication skills; be able to communicate in a clear, constructive, and professional manner.
  • Excellent written and oral communication skills
  • Qualifications :

  • Computer Navigation Skills and multi-tasking.
  • Basic level familiarity of Operating System.
  • Working knowledge of Cybersecurity technologies, Networking, or system administration
  • Minimum of 2 years experience in managing a team of tech sales representatives (preferably in a technical program.
  • Should be familiar with the basics of data analysis and has intermediate knowledge with MS
  • Office applications specially Word, Excel and Presentation required for strategic planning

    and business reviews

  • Experience in managing a team of sales experts in a SaaS environment
  • Bachelors degree or Associate Degree preferred but not required
  • Create a job alert for this search

    Team Manager • Taguig, Metro Manila, Philippines